Why

  1. 01

    A laid-back Highway 1 coast town with a walkable Main Street, long state beaches, a bluff-top coastal trail, and famously big winter surf at Mavericks.

  2. 02

    The catch: it needs a car, it's often foggy and cool, and the town is sleepy off-season.

Plan it well

Cost
$ (mostly gas + parking)
Timing
Clear afternoons; the famous Mavericks surf runs in winter.
Allow
Half–full day
Accessibility
Downtown and the paved coastal trail are largely accessible; beaches are soft sand.
Getting there
About 45 minutes south on Highway 1; a car is needed.
